About

"Swallow the Blue: Remastered," released in 2021, is an indie adventure game that plunges players into an eerie horror experience set in a bizarre hotel. This title stands out for its unique blend of unsettling atmosphere, engaging story, and one-of-a-kind graphics and art style. It introduces innovative horror mechanics that captivate players, making it a notable entry in the indie gaming scene.

When it comes to performance, "Swallow the Blue: Remastered" is quite accessible, running well on entry-level GPUs with a minimum score of around 1500. Players with a basic setup should have no trouble achieving acceptable FPS at lower graphics settings, while mid-tier GPUs can unlock even richer visual experiences. With just 4 GB of RAM needed, this game is designed to be enjoyed by a broad audience, making it a great choice for those looking to explore budget-friendly gaming options.
